Business Administration - Marketing (Optional Co-op)

Tuition fee CA$17,401 per year

The fee is for the 2022–2023 academic year and includes tuition (CA$15,693), health insurance and ancillary charges.

The fees displayed are estimates for two semesters and are subject to change.

Registration fee CA$400 one-time

The registration fee includes the non-refundable application fee (CA$100) and the refundable deposit fee (CA$300).

Accommodation fee CA$1,800 per month

The above fee is an estimated amount for living expenses for one month.

  • Including the cost of food, rent, transportation and other living expenses (varies depending on your living preferences).
  • Estimated living expenses are to be used as a guide only and are subject to change.

Overview

The Business Administration – Marketing program will help turn you into a skilled marketing professional who manages the link between an organization and its customers using social media, customer knowledge and business strategy.

This business program will cover broad-based business topics and detailed marketing training. Marketing-specific areas of study will include:

  • Marketing research
  • Marketing communications (such as advertising and promotion)
  • Digital marketing (such as direct marketing, e-marketing and customer relationship management)
  • Brand planning

Courses will use case studies and industry software such as Tableau and Envision. Additionally, lectures, classroom assignments and presentations will help you develop the creative decision-making and persuasive communication skills necessary to become a successful marketing professional.

You’ll also get the opportunity to participate in the nation and province-wide academic contests such as the Ontario Colleges’ Marketing and Canadian Marketing Association competitions.

Co-op Option

The co-op option will allow you to gain hands-on experience while you complete two co-op work terms as an employee in the field. This experience not only allows you to put classroom learning into practice but will also provide valuable contacts for your future career.

To participate in this co-op option, you must complete an application process in the second semester. If academically qualified, you may be admitted to the co-op program.

When you graduate, your diploma will highlight the co-op credential.
